Subject: DR drill — string extraction script

Hi Tomas, as part of next week's disaster-recovery drill for Lingopress, we'll rebuild the translation-string extraction tooling from the cold backup. Please review the restore steps before Thursday: the script, its glossary cache, and the CI hook all come from one encrypted snapshot. Restoration can't proceed until the snapshot is unlocked, so I'm including the recovery passphrase immediately below for the drill.

vault phrase of yadug-haweg = holath-ulaath

Subject: Legacy pricing — heads up

Hi all,

Quick flag for our incoming director, Priya Maddox: we're moving ahead with the 8% increase for legacy Stonebriar customers starting next renewal cycle. Expect pushback from the Westhollow accounts — they've been on grandfathered rates since the Meridian acquisition. Comms drafts go out Friday; sales leads get talking points Monday. Nothing public until legal clears the notice language. Context on why we're doing this now is in the confidential note below.

management briefing: Only 33 of the 205 pilot accounts renewed Kasath, so a churn review is set for October 17. Weniusek Logistics is in early talks to buy Holethax Freight for about $345.6 million.

## Configuration

MergeMill deduplicates customer records nightly using fuzzy matching on name and postal fields. Tune the match threshold via MERGE_THRESHOLD (default 0.87); lower values merge more aggressively. Candidate pairs are cached in Redis, so set MERGE_CACHE_TTL sensibly. The matcher calls the Hapstead identity service for tie-breaks, and its access credential is set on the following line.

secret setting of kagep-kajep: ARCHIVE_KEY3=481